Ships hit from convoy ON-53
| Date | U-boat | Commander | Name of ship | Tons | Nat. | |||
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 20 Jan 1942 | U-552 | Erich Topp | Maro | 3,838 | gr | |||
| 22 Jan 1942 | U-333 | Peter-Erich Cremer | Vassilios A. Polemis | 3,429 | gr | |||
| 24 Jan 1942 | U-106 | Hermann Rasch | Empire Wildebeeste | 5,631 | br | |||
| 25 Jan 1942 | U-123 | Reinhard Hardegen | Culebra | 3,044 | br | |||
| 27 Jan 1942 | U-754 | Hans Oestermann | Icarion | 4,013 | gr | |||
| 19,955 | ||||||||
5 ships sunk (19,955 tons). Legend | ||||||||
| 5 ships sunk for a total of 19,955 GRT |
